Understanding the Shelf Life of Shrooms

The shelf life of shrooms can vary depending on several factors, including the type of mushroom, the storage conditions, and the overall quality of the mushrooms when you first purchase them. Generally, fresh mushrooms can last for about 5 to 7 days when stored correctly. However, certain types of mushrooms, such as oyster mushrooms or portobello mushrooms, may have a longer shelf life, sometimes up to 10 days.

Proper Storage Techniques

To extend the shelf life of your shrooms and prevent spoilage, it’s crucial to store them properly. Here are some key storage tips:

1. Keep Them Dry: Mushrooms should be stored in a dry environment. Moisture is the main enemy of mushrooms, as it promotes the growth of mold and bacteria. Avoid storing them in plastic bags or containers, as these can trap moisture.

2. Paper Towel Method: Place a paper towel inside a paper bag and then place the mushrooms inside. This method helps absorb excess moisture and keeps the mushrooms dry.

3. Refrigeration: For the best results, store your mushrooms in the refrigerator. The cold temperature slows down the growth of bacteria and mold, helping to preserve the freshness of the mushrooms.

4. Avoid Washing Before Storage: It’s best to wash your mushrooms just before you plan to use them. Washing mushrooms before storing can promote the growth of mold, as they need to be kept dry.

5. Check Regularly: Periodically inspect your mushrooms for any signs of spoilage, such as discoloration, soft spots, or an off smell. If you notice any of these issues, discard the affected mushrooms immediately to prevent the spread of mold and bacteria to the rest of the batch.
